Thunder Stock Division - sponsored by Cooper Tires
Sponsored by Cooper Tires, Auto Clearing Motor Speedway's Thunder Stock cars are designed as an entry level division utilizing big heavy cars that are a challenge to handle on a race track.

Minimum wheelbase of a thunder is 116 inches making cars such as a full size Chev Impala the car of choice. Full roll cage and driver safety systems are required. Engines are limited to low compression cast iron 350 CID with two-barrel carburetors and stock cast iron manifolds. Body, chassis and suspension components must be stock for the year, make and model used. Tires are limited to Street type radial tires that may have been stock on these cars from the factory mounted on eight-inch wide racing wheels maximum.

Limitations are designed to keep the division low in cost. During the racing in this division contact is inevitable because of the size and handling of these cars and in fact bumping and pushing is encouraged by the officials making Thunder Stock a favourite of the many fans who love to see the crash and bang style of racing.
